1. Describe the three medical uses for drugs and give examples. (2 points)
The three medical uses for drugs are: used to prevent disease, to diagnose disease, and to treat symptoms, signs, conditions, and diseases.

Examples:
Preventive use – Dramamine prevents motion sickness
Diagnostic use - Radiopaque contrast dyes used during x-ray procedures
Therapeutic use - Antibiotic drugs to kill bacteria and cure an infection

2. Give the meaning of and describe the linguistic origin of the symbol Rx. (2 points)
The symbol Rx, which comes from the Latin word recipe, meaning take, indicates a prescription, the combining of ingredients to form a drug.

3. Give the name of a medication in current usage that originated from the natural source of: foxglove plant, sheep’s wool, rose hips, mold, poppy and periwinkle. (2 points) Natural Source Drug a. foxglove plant _ digoxin (Lanoxin) b. sheeps’ wool _ Lanolin _______ c. rose hips _ vitamin C ______ d. poppy _ morphine _______ e. mold _ penicillin ______ f. periwinkle _ vincristine ______

    The process of deriving the new drug starts in the laboratory. The chemical formula of the drug are composed in the lab and also called as the vitro testing. This type of testing performed before the drug can be tested on the animals or humans. The vitro testing gives the chemical description of the new drug and formulates the base and additional supplements. After vitro testing is done, the vivo testing starts on the animals. This process includes testing to figure out the possible side effects, level of toxicity, adverse effect and addiction. During this phase the pharmacodynamics of the drug is explored, which includes the calculation of the drug’s effect whether it desired or undesired and it always depends on the time and dose. During the testing on the animals also develops the frequency distribution curve, half-life, median effective dose (ED50), median toxicity dose and therapeutic index.…
